Enable logging in SingleGame

This commit is contained in:
Matt Nadareski
2016-04-19 13:44:16 -07:00
parent 5360744482
commit e357da8388
2 changed files with 9 additions and 0 deletions

View File

@@ -130,6 +130,7 @@ Usage: SingleGame.exe <file|folder> [-r=rootdir|-n]
Options:
-r=rootdir Set the directory name for path size
-l, --log Enable logging to file
-n Disable single-game mode
-z Disable forceunzipping
");

View File

@@ -40,6 +40,7 @@ namespace SabreTools
_filename = args[0];
bool tofile = false;
if (args.Length > 1)
{
for (int i = 1; i < args.Length; i++)
@@ -52,6 +53,10 @@ namespace SabreTools
case "-z":
_forceunpack = false;
break;
case "-l":
case "--log":
tofile = true;
break;
default:
if (args[i].StartsWith("-r"))
{
@@ -62,6 +67,9 @@ namespace SabreTools
}
}
// Set the possibly new value for logger
logger.ToFile = tofile;
_path = (_path == "" ? Environment.CurrentDirectory : _path);
// Drag and drop means quotes; we don't want quotes